Recent Financial Performance
Nidhi Granites has delivered a strong financial performance over the last four quarters, with notable growth in both revenue and net profit.
Nidhi Granites – Last 4 Quarters Financial Performance
Quarter Ending | Net Sales (₹ Crore) | Y-o-Y Growth (%) | Net Profit (₹ Crore) | Y-o-Y Growth (%) |
---|---|---|---|---|
Dec 2024 | 13.41 | 25.79 | 0.94 | 109.61 |
Sep 2024 | 12.10 | 39.35 | Data Not Available | Data Not Available |
Jun 2024 | 9.28 | 19.27 | Data Not Available | Data Not Available |
Mar 2024 | 11.38 | 92.11 | Data Not Available | Data Not Available |
Industry Outlook and Growth Drivers
- Rising Global Demand for Natural Stones: Countries like the United States, China, and the Middle East are major importers of Indian granite.
- Government Infrastructure Projects: Schemes like PM Gati Shakti and Smart Cities Mission are fueling demand.
- Shift Towards Premium Granite Products: Architects and interior designers prefer high-quality, luxury-grade granite.
- Export Market Expansion: India is gaining a stronger foothold in global granite exports.

Risks and Challenges
- Raw Material Cost Volatility: Granite mining costs can impact margins.
- Industry Competition: Local and international players pose challenges.
- Regulatory and Environmental Issues: Stricter policies could affect operations.
- Small-Cap Volatility: Higher risk due to market fluctuations.
